SUMMER SCHOOL OF PERFORMANCE – “ŠALENÍM SA” / "GETTING CRAZY"
The summer school is intended for anyone interested in an experimental approach to performative art and who wishes to explore its possibilities in both practical and theoretical contexts. It offers an intensive five-day hands-on introduction to performance art. Under the guidance of students from four different studios at FaVU, participants will become familiar with various approaches, techniques, and methods of performance, both theoretically and practically. “Šalením sa” is an invented method used within the teaching collective. It refers to a conscious abandonment of rational control and entry into a state of open, intuitive creation, where the performer responds spontaneously to impulses from the body, space, and audience. As a method, it allows norms of behaviour to be disrupted, authentic expressions to emerge, and unexpected meanings to be generated through experimentation, absurdity, and imagination. It thus serves as a tool for expanding perception and discovering new forms of expression beyond conventional structures. During the summer school, participants will try this method firsthand and learn how to use it in their own artistic practice. The teaching team will provide not only theoretical input but also individual consultations and physical mentoring throughout the course. Participants can look forward to intensive collective work, the development of their own artistic practice, and a final public presentation of their results. The aim of the summer school is to provide a comprehensive yet accessible experience of experimental performance techniques that connect body, time, and space.

Teaching Team Profiles
The collective Izbová teplota consists of artists working in interdisciplinary performance practices:
-
Alžbeta Papíková works with video, performance, objects, and playful animal personification to open deeper understanding through ironic humour.
-
Tamara Mižaková creates fictional and transposed environments and narrative terrains through objects, photography, video, and performance.
-
Paulína Pinková combines metaphor, poetic expression, and naturalistic visual language within socio-political contexts.
-
Michal Durda explores shifting canons of queer identity and intimacy through performance.
-
Milan Hrbek contributes to theoretical and practical frameworks of contemporary performance.
The group emerged in 2025 as a non-hierarchical, fluid performative collective formed through “šalením sa” within a shared student living space.
